Is 882 135 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 882 135 is about 939.220.

Thus, the square root of 882 135 is not an integer, and therefore 882 135 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 882 135?

The square of a number (here 882 135) is the result of the product of this number (882 135) by itself (i.e., 882 135 × 882 135); the square of 882 135 is sometimes called "raising 882 135 to the power 2", or "882 135 squared".

The square of 882 135 is 778 162 158 225 because 882 135 × 882 135 = 882 1352 = 778 162 158 225.

As a consequence, 882 135 is the square root of 778 162 158 225.
